Unearth a thrilling historical mystery as an 1898 Minnesota discovery ignites a century of debate over Viking explorers. A single rune-carved slab found by a farmer challenged everything known about North American exploration, pitting rural communities against academic elites. This suspenseful journey through time transforms a local curiosity into a fierce ideological battleground.

Perfect for your morning commute or an immersive road trip, this thought-provoking narrative dives deep into the colliding worlds of linguistics, geology, and archaeology. It offers an intriguing exploration of how personal ambition, cultural pride, and scientific bias shape our understanding of the past. Prepare to question the very foundation of American origin stories.

What you'll discover inside:

• The dramatic 1898 unearthing of a mysterious Norse artifact in the American Midwest.

• How early promoters and academic critics clashed over linguistics and geological evidence.

• Vivid portraits of the persistent skeptics and ambitious scholars defining the controversy.

• The evolution of dating methods and how modern science alters the authenticity argument.

• Why this artifact became a powerful symbol for Scandinavian-American identity and tourism.

• A balanced, accessible breakdown of the arguments for and against the stone's authenticity.
